Output 81baf59628acc8cedf29919840dae7e29d1bcb1dade8d711b964ab3969503d18:1

value
75728764
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f7bba8b49a8fbf2c4e6fc0d8a4197663135186b1 OP_EQUALVERIFY OP_CHECKSIG
address
LhoqyNVkzPNbhhmwy8Q84VB1W6mUVkyXah
transaction
81baf59628acc8cedf29919840dae7e29d1bcb1dade8d711b964ab3969503d18
spent
true